The UNC Charlotte “Pride of Niner Nation” Marching Band (PNNMB) is the largest and most visible spirit organization on campus, representing a wide variety of majors from each college within the university. The band entertains thousands of fans each year at football games, community performances, and regional high school marching band festivals. The band’s unique style combines exciting arrangements from diverse musical genres with traditional and contemporary drill designs.

about pnnmb

  • PNNMB is open to all UNC Charlotte students. Experience performing on a standard band instrument or spinning a flag is required.
  • Students must enroll in MUPF 1118 and will receive one academic credit for participation.
  • PNNMB rehearses Monday, Wednesday and Friday from 4:15–6:15 p.m. and performs at all Charlotte 49ers home football games, home basketball games and events.
  • Preseason Band Camp takes place approximately two weeks before the fall academic semester begins.

Prospective members of the featured twirlers and drumline are required to perform an audition, as there are limited numbers of spots available in these sections. Students who do not successfully audition for the feature twirler or drumline, but who also play a wind instrument are encouraged to join PNNMB’s wind section.
